About This Organization
Homecor is a nonprofit organization based in HOLLAND, MI. It received its IRS tax-exempt ruling in 1996. The organization is classified under IRC Section 501(c)(03). It operates in the area of community development. Total assets are reported at $843K. Annual income is $149K. The organization has received $111K in foundation grants from 5 funders.
